How to get from Kells to Ringsend by bus?
From Kells to Ringsend by bus
To get from Kells to Ringsend in Dublin, you’ll need to take 3 bus lines: take the 109X bus from Kells station to Broadstone station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 24 bus and finally take the C2 bus from Ormond Quay Upper station to Ringsend station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 52 min. The ride fare is €3.55.
